The Nature of Pain After a Body Lift

After a body lift, patients can expect to experience a certain degree of discomfort and pain. This is a natural response to the surgical trauma and the body's healing process. The pain associated with a body lift is typically described as a combination of soreness, tightness, and occasional sharp sensations. These sensations are most pronounced in the areas where the incisions were made, such as the abdomen, back, and thighs. It is important to note that the level of pain experienced can vary from individual to individual, depending on factors such as the complexity of the procedure, the patient's pain tolerance, and their overall health status. Some patients may report a more intense pain experience, while others may have a relatively milder discomfort.

The Timeline of Pain Recovery

The duration of pain following a body lift can be divided into several stages. Immediately after the surgery, patients can expect to experience the most intense pain, which is typically managed through the use of pain medication prescribed by the surgeon. This initial phase of pain may last for several days to a week, with gradual improvements as the body begins to heal. As the days and weeks progress, the pain levels generally decrease, and patients may transition from stronger pain medications to over-the-counter options or even non-pharmaceutical methods of pain management, such as ice packs or gentle exercise. However, it is not uncommon for some level of discomfort to persist for several weeks or even months, as the body continues to adapt to the changes and the incisions heal.

Pain Management Strategies

To effectively manage pain after a body lift, a multifaceted approach is often recommended. This may include a combination of prescription pain medications, over-the-counter anti-inflammatory drugs, and various non-pharmacological techniques. Prescription pain medications, such as opioids or non-steroidal anti-inflammatory drugs (NSAIDs), are typically prescribed by the surgeon to help alleviate the initial, more intense pain. These medications are carefully monitored and adjusted as the recovery progresses. In addition to medication, patients may also find relief through the use of ice packs, gentle massage, and the application of scar-healing ointments or gels. Engaging in light, low-impact exercises, such as walking or light stretching, can also help to promote circulation and reduce discomfort.

Factors Affecting Pain Duration

The duration of pain following a body lift can be influenced by several factors, including the individual's overall health, the extent of the surgical procedure, and the patient's commitment to the recovery process. Patients who are in good physical condition and have a healthy lifestyle may experience a relatively shorter pain recovery period, as their bodies are better equipped to heal and adapt to the changes. Conversely, individuals with underlying medical conditions or poor overall health may face a more prolonged pain experience. The complexity of the body lift procedure is another important factor. Extensive surgeries involving multiple areas of the body, such as the abdomen, back, and thighs, may result in a longer pain recovery period compared to more focused procedures. Finally, the patient's adherence to the post-operative instructions and their commitment to the recovery process can also play a significant role in the duration of pain. Patients who diligently follow their surgeon's recommendations, attend scheduled follow-up appointments, and engage in recommended rehabilitation activities may experience a more favorable pain recovery timeline.
